sql >> Databáze >  >> RDS >> Mysql

Nechcete, aby mysql automaticky přenášel řetězec na celé číslo

Můžete odeslat id na řetězec před porovnáním.

select * from `isps` where CAST(`id` AS CHAR) = '3ca6fb49-9749-3099-b30d-19ce56349ad6' OR `unique_id` = '3ca6fb49-9749-3099-b30d-19ce56349ad6';

Upozorňujeme, že to výrazně zpomalí dotaz, protože nebude moci použít index na id sloupec.




  1. převést čas GMT na EST

  2. Jak mohu změnit předpony ve všech tabulkách v mé databázi MySQL?

  3. Laravel 5.4 Raw nefunguje podle očekávání, ale funguje v mySQL

  4. Syntaxe SQL DROP DATABASE – Zobrazeno podle DBMS